What should I know about the proximity effect and gain requirements when evaluating a used Shure SM7B dynamic microphone?

The key factor is how gain and distance shape your tone due to proximity effect. The SM7B is a relatively low-output dynamic mic that benefits from a strong preamp (often around 60–80 dB of clean gain) to sound bright and clear. If your preamp can't deliver enough gain, the microphone may sound weak or distant, which is why many buyers opt for a CloudLifter or a capable external preamp. Position the mic about 4–6 inches from the mouth and adjust distance to control bass buildup, while using a pop filter to manage plosives. A Broadcaster Package with CloudLifter can be a practical way to ensure sufficient headroom in typical home studios.

How do I mount, clean, and ensure compatibility of a used Shure SM7B dynamic microphone with my existing gear?

Mount the mic on a standard boom arm or desk stand with a compatible shock mount to reduce vibration. Clean the body gently with a dry microfiber cloth, avoiding moisture, and replace the windscreen or pop filter as needed. Ensure you use a balanced XLR cable and that your preamp can deliver adequate gain, since this dynamic mic relies on a strong interface for best results. Phantom power is not required, but using an appropriate preamp or CloudLifter helps maximize tone and headroom.

What accessories should I consider to maximize the performance of a used Shure SM7B dynamic microphone in a home studio?

Essential accessories include a sturdy stand or boom arm, a quality shock mount, and a pop filter to control plosives. A preamp booster like a CloudLifter helps if your interface has limited gain, while a high-quality XLR cable ensures clean signal transfer. If you’re buying used, check if a Broadcaster Package or similar bundle is available to simplify setup with the right combinations of gear. With the right accessories, the mic delivers clear voice, reduced noise, and consistent performance.
